⦁ Avoid wearing something shiny

When diving in the area that could have sharks, you must avoid the scuba gear that is bright coloured or shiny. Shiny things can attract the sharks and can cause them to mistake you for a fish having shiny scales. So, avoid the bright colours and just stick to the dark wetsuits and other diving gear. 

⦁ Stay calm
It is important to remain calm when diving with sharks because the erratic movements can gain sharks’ attention and provoke them. Don’t panic with the thought of sharks; just think as if you are surrounded by only small fish and coral. This will help you swim gracefully and calmly while ensuring safety. 

⦁ Move cautiously 

Swimming away or moving backwards in your scuba diving trip as fast as possible may appear as a sign of weakness to the shark. It can also make the prey feel panic and flee. However, once the shark starts having the feeling of dominance, it may lose its wary caution. So, neither try to turn your back or swim away quickly when doing Scuba diving in Goa.

⦁ Remain vertical in the water

Though a horizontal trim is considered as the optimum standard for scuba diving, it is not the case when dealing with aggressive sharks. Remaining vertical allows you to have a dominant profile in the water. It makes the shark hesitant of getting too close to you. 

Never follow sharks

Never make a mistake of following a shark; instead, give them a plenty of space. No matter how inciting it is, just stay away from it. The shark can turn around viewing you as a predator and can attack in self-defence. So, in order to ensure your safety, you should avoid following a shark. 
No matter you are looking for capturing a picture of the shark or just have a close view of it, you must let it go its way without any interruption.
